Ingredients
- 1 graham cracker crust (store-bought or homemade)
- 1 can Eagle Brand sweetened condensed milk
- 1 regular-size container Cool Whip (thawed)
- 1 can strawberry pie filling or 1 cup fresh diced strawberries + 1/4 cup sugar
- 3 1/2 teaspoons dry strawberry Jello
- 1/4 cup lemon juice
How to Make Strawberry Icebox Pie
1️⃣ Mix the Base
In a large bowl, combine the condensed milk and Cool Whip. Stir by hand until the mixture is smooth and fluffy.
2️⃣ Add Flavor & Structure
Sprinkle in the dry strawberry Jello, mixing thoroughly to dissolve the powder. Add lemon juice and continue mixing until the mixture thickens and becomes light and airy.
3️⃣ Fold in the Fruit
Gently fold in the strawberry pie filling or sugared fresh strawberries, distributing the fruit evenly throughout the creamy base.
4️⃣ Assemble & Chill
Spoon the filling into the graham cracker crust, smoothing the top with a spatula.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or until fully set.
5️⃣ Garnish & Serve
Before serving, top with fresh strawberry slices for a beautiful, juicy finish.
Tips for Best Results
- Chill overnight for an even firmer set and deeper flavor.
- Use fresh strawberries in peak season for brightness and texture.
- Make it ahead – this pie holds beautifully in the fridge for up to 3 days.
- Boost the berry – swirl in a bit of strawberry jam or add a layer of pie filling on top before chilling.

Storage Tips
- Refrigerate: Cover and keep in the fridge for up to 3 days.
- Freeze: For a firmer, sliceable pie (and longer storage), freeze for up to 1 month and thaw slightly before serving.
- No soggy crust: Store in a well-sealed container to keep the crust crisp.
